Quality Assurance Specialist I-II

ALK Source Materials, Inc., a leading manufacturer of quality allergenic biological source materials, and a member of the global ALK-Abello' group of companies, is recruiting for our open Quality Assurance Specialist I-II position. Join our stable and growing company and provide leadership and expertise to our workforce located in our 150,000 square foot facility in Post Falls, .

The Quality Assurance (QA) Specialist is responsible for quality oversight of business areas which require adherence to current good manufacturing practices associated with allergenic source material products. This position will provide support in managing the stability program, including sample submission for testing, authoring of protocols and reports, and data analysis. The position is also responsible for providing QA support for EUF, batch release, and general QA oversight.

The Specialist is responsible for ensuring compliance to regulatory and quality systems requirements, through review and authorization of process and procedure changes, and deviation investigations. The QA Specialist works with multiple departments to build quality into solutions and improve the overall quality mindset. Other responsibilities also include some involvement in equipment qualification document review and authorization.

The successful candidate will have a minimum of 5 years of hands-on experience in a regulated QA environment or laboratory setting. We highly value the deep expertise that comes from real-world, practical experience, so a formal degree is not required. However, we also welcome candidates who bring a Bachelor's degree in Biology, Microbiology, Chemistry, or a related field paired with a minimum of 2 years of relevant experience.

Knowledge of scientific process and studies development, technical writing expertise and computer skills are required. Experience with Quality Systems and Regulatory requirements such as: GMP, GCP, GLP, GPvP, FDA, ICH, European Authority in allergenic and/or biologic quality systems is highly preferred.

The candidate must have strong attention to detail and be able to use critical thinking to provide problem resolution. Must have clear and concise verbal and written communications while maintaining professionalism and approachability to work effectively with internal and external customers. Must have the ability to drive projects and manage both project and daily tasks. Experience with quality management of computerized systems, including computerized system validation and SAP is a plus.

All positions at ASM require the ability to comfortably and safely work around insect venoms, allergens, hazardous chemicals, solvents and other laboratory reagents.
